Eyes Wide Open, the American Friends Service Committee’s widely-acclaimed exhibition on the human cost of the Iraq War, features a pair of boots honoring each U.S. military casualty, a field of shoes and a Wall of Remembrance to memorialize the Iraqis killed in the conflict, and a multimedia display exploring the history, cost and consequences of the war. Since January 2005, this exhibit has opened eyes and stirred emotions across the country.

Bringing the War Home weaves together powerful footage and moving interviews from a number of American locations where Eyes Wide Open has exhibited. It’s sensitive layering of images, words, sounds and music captures the essence of Eyes Wide Open, a stark reminder of the human cost of the Iraq War.
